Job Role: Fleet Coordinator – Lisburn

Fleet consisting of:

  • 15+ Trucks
  • 15+ Vans
  • 20+ Items of Plant & Equipment
Key Responsibilities
  • Managing fleet compliance documentation and renewal schedules including:
    Vehicle Tax, Insurance, PSV / DOE requirements, MOT bookings, Thorough Examination Certificates, LOLER / PUWER records, Tachograph and O Licence related records, Service and inspection documentation
  • Monitoring daily vehicle and plant inspections through a tracking / prestart application
  • Scheduling preventative maintenance and defect repairs
  • Liaising closely with mechanics, workshop staff, and management to ensure fleet uptime
  • Maintaining accurate digital maintenance and compliance records
  • Coordinating servicing, inspections, breakdowns, and repairs
  • Ensuring all drivers complete daily walk around checks correctly
  • Assisting with audits and compliance inspections
  • Monitoring fuel usage, fleet performance
  • Planning and coordinating daily low loader plant movements and overseeing 8‑wheeler logistics to ensure efficient and timely delivery of equipment and materials.
Essential Requirements
  • 3–5 years’ experience in a similar fleet, transport, or plant coordination role
  • Strong understanding of fleet compliance and transport regulations within Northern Ireland
  • Experience managing maintenance schedules and compliance systems
  • Good organisational and administrative skills
  • Ability to work independently and prioritise workload effectively
  • Competent in the use of digital fleet management and tracking applications
